Anybody else see Django Unchained?
Lori and I watched it Saturday night.
Quite a flick...2:45 of excellent entertainment, if you can get past the prolific use of the N word.
Which Tarantino defended by saying to the effect that it was not used any more than he supposed it was used in the time and places being depicted in the film.

I think it was Quentin's attempt, in between some shoot-em-up violence, some very intense drama, and some great humor, to display the true ugliness that was slavery and the general treatment of black people in southern America during that period.

The shoot-em-up stuff is pure Tarantino....and you either like his work or you don't. A couple of scenes, I could have sworn he was channeling Mel Brooks. Once of which had me laughing so hard I had tears rolling down my cheeks and had to hit the pause button before continuing. If you watch or have watched the flick, you will know what scene I am talking about.

In any case, the flick won 2 Oscars and the AFI Movie of the Year award.
